Q: Is 14,093,600 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 14,093,600 is a composite number.

Why is 14,093,600 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 14,093,600 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 5 8 10 16 20 25 32 40 50 79 80 100 158 160 200 223 316 395 400 446 632 790 800 892 1,115 1,264 1,580 1,784 1,975 2,230 2,528 3,160 3,568 3,950 4,460 5,575 6,320 7,136 7,900 8,920 11,150 12,640 15,800 17,617 17,840 22,300 31,600 35,234 35,680 44,600 63,200 70,468 88,085 89,200 140,936 176,170 178,400 281,872 352,340 440,425 563,744 704,680 880,850 1,409,360 1,761,700 2,818,720 3,523,400 7,046,800 and 14,093,600, with no remainder.

Since 14,093,600 cannot be divided by just 1 and 14,093,600, it is a composite number.
